I mean come on man.<\/p><p><\/p><p><img src=\"https:\/\/images.teemill.com\/wuuvwzuqvx4fhxlim9o8ojrrctc2pttxjkzdmzzia0mcv9pe.png.png?w=1140&amp;v=2\" alt=\"Kwon Hyeok-kyu wearing a St Mirren shirt with his hands on his hips next to the number 02\" title=\"Kwon Hyeok-kyu wearing a St Mirren shirt with his hands on his hips next to the number 02\" \/><\/p><h3>Debutant Balls<\/h3><p>Celtic loanee Kwon Hyeok-kyu made his competitive debut on Saturday and looked every inch the player Celtic believed they were signing in the summer.<\/p><p>The South Korean U23 cap looked technically impressive, positionally intelligent and a real asset both on and off the ball, running the game from the base of Saints\u2019 midfield.<\/p><p>Kwon is straight out of the Sergio Busquets mould. He is The Hotelier to the Spanish midfielder\u2019s American Football. The type of player that sees the game so very well, for whom pace is something to be imposed upon the ball. Who quietly makes everything work around him.<\/p><p>Not a player easily measured or deciphered, won\u2019t be the subject of many YouTube compilations, but absolute catnip for people with moustaches and New Balance shoes.<\/p><p>Really excited about this one.<\/p><p><\/p><p><img src=\"https:\/\/images.teemill.com\/zieeyjurad6xfdowsd6mj3qucnwuosbchopns5lg7wayvfgq.png.png?w=1140&amp;v=2\" alt=\"Australia's Keanu Baccus challenges for the ball with two Indian players. Next to them is the number 03\" \/><\/p><h3>Socceroos Waltz On<\/h3><p>Saints\u2019 fanbase watched on with delight last Thursday as Keanu Baccus\u2019 Australia confirmed their Round of 16 place in the Asian Cup with a 1-0 win over Syria. Well, some of us watched on. Some of us refuse to learn what \u2018TrillerTV\u2019 is, but we move.<\/p><p>While Baccus only featured as a 57th-minute sub in the Socceroos victory, a game-winning man-of-the-match turn by the Saints midfielder in a 1-0 opening-day win over India meant that gaffer Graham Arnold was able to save his stars for games to come.<\/p><p>While the selfish wish would be for Baccus\u2019 return to happen as soon as possible, we should take immense pride in seeing a player grow his name game by game.<\/p><p><\/p><p><img src=\"https:\/\/images.teemill.com\/stqndne7gjtvfnehgbro42hlvocjdv5sukbindak4dqr93g3.png.png?w=1140&amp;v=2\" alt=\"St Mirren's Alex Gogic celebrates scoring a goal by making a MA gesture with his hands.\" title=\"St Mirren's Alex Gogic celebrates scoring a goal by making a MA gesture with his hands.\" \/><\/p><h3>Something Old is New Again<\/h3><p>Adidas has gone all in with the 90s nostalgia of late, from their retro international range to the return of one of the game\u2019s most iconic boots.<\/p><p>The Predator 24 blends the iconic colourway and aesthetic DNA that took the footballing world by storm some 30 years ago with a modern lightweight design.
